Building More Orphanages is not in the Best Interests of Children The sheer number of orphaned and vulnerable children is overwhelming. Many well-meaning donors are funding orphanages as a solution to the problem. However, institutions are very expensive and can only reach limited numbers of children. Most importantly, orphanages often fail to meet childrens developmental needs and do not prepare them for adult life in a community. While institutions can serve as a temporary, last-resort response, they are not a long-term solution.
